How do I normalize a database in Access?

How do I normalize a database in Access?

To get the most benefit from Access, data needs to be normalized – separated into different tables, each about one thing, that are related by key pieces of information. The Table Analyzer can help you with this critical task: on the ribbon, click Database Tools, and then in the Analyze group, click Analyze Table.

What is data normalization in access?

Normalization is the process of organizing data efficiently in a database and has two primary goals; the elimination of redundant data and ensuring that data dependencies are correct by having only related data stored in the same table.

Should you normalize your database?

It is important that a database is normalized to minimize redundancy (duplicate data) and to ensure only related data is stored in each table. It also prevents any issues stemming from database modifications such as insertions, deletions, and updates.

What happens if a database is not normalized?

A poorly normalized database and poorly normalized tables can cause problems ranging from excessive disk I/O and subsequent poor system performance to inaccurate data. An improperly normalized condition can result in extensive data redundancy, which puts a burden on all programs that modify the data.

What is the disadvantage of normalization?

There are a few drawbacks in normalization : Creating a longer task, because there are more tables to join, the need to join those tables increases and the task become more tedious (longer and slower). The database become harder to realize as well.

What are the effects of Normalising?

Normalizing imparts both hardness and strength to iron and steel components. In addition, normalizing helps reduce internal stresses induced by such operations as forging, casting, machining, forming or welding.

What happens if you don’t normalize a database?

When should you not normalize a database?

Some Good Reasons Not to Normalize Let’s look at a few: Joins are expensive. Normalizing your database often involves creating lots of tables. In fact, you can easily wind up with what you think should be a simple query that spans five or 10 tables.

What are the benefits of normalizing databases?

Benefits of Data Normalization

  • Reduces redundant data.
  • Provides data consistency within the database.
  • More flexible database design.
  • Higher database security.
  • Better and quicker execution.
  • Greater overall database organization.
  • October 10, 2022